Transaction 33e5af97452c840d36e3e7e00895f592d2fcee3292d80626b35da81382eb457a

2 Input
2 Outputs
  • 33e5af97452c840d36e3e7e00895f592d2fcee3292d80626b35da81382eb457a:0
  • value  871884050
    address  3HeLXGx45vW1wn8fKxHGDanLRipxVdLs4Z
  • 33e5af97452c840d36e3e7e00895f592d2fcee3292d80626b35da81382eb457a:1
  • value  258406694
    address  3LafEGs31RJ8uoGskzHuKdF8k8jru6KjGd